3. CLEANING
CAST IRON OR ENAMELLED PARTS
In order to clean the hotplate, burner caps and pan supports on your hob, please use a soft cloth and hot,
soapy water.
Stubborn stains can be removed with a non-abrasive cleaning agent, so as not to damage the enamel
surface.
NOTE: The enamelled pan supports can also be cleaned safely in the dishwasher.
STAINLESS STEEL
To clean the hotplate surface, clean with a cloth soaked in hot, soapy water and then dry with a soft cloth to
avoid scratching.
PLASTIC
To clean the control knobs, wipe clean with a damp, soapy cloth.
GLASS
A non-abrasive cleaner should be used on glass surfaces.
Any abrasive cleaner (including Cif) will scratch the surface and could erase the control panel markings.
Glass can be effectively cleaned by simply using a dilute solution of water and mild detergent and drying to
a shine with a clean cloth.
4. S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
Make sure that this instruction booklet is read thoroughly and understood before attempting to install or
operate this hob.
The instructions are provided in the interest of your safety.
GAS SAFETY REGULATIONS AND USE OF YOUR HOB
1.
It is a legal requirement that all gas appliances are installed by qualified personnel only in accordance
with current legislation. It is your responsibility to ensure compliance with the law.
2.
Repairs or servicing of this product must only be carried out by an authorised service agent using
approved parts.
3.
No attempt must be made to modify this appliance under any circumstances.
4.
Cooking appliances can become very hot in use – please keep children and pets away from them.
5.
Do not allow children to operate or play with any part of the appliance.
6.
Do not use unstable pans and ensure that the handle is positioned away from the edge of the worktop.
7.
In the interest of hygiene and safety, please ensure the hob is kept clean.
8.
This appliance is designed for domestic cooking only. Commercial use will invalidate the warranty.
9.
Do not cover the hob or place combustible materials on or near the surface even when the hob is not
in use.
10. Do not fill deep fat frying containers more than one third full of oil and NEVER leave unattended.
11. Before cleaning the hob, switch off at the mains.
12. When cooking is finished, switch off all controls and allow to cool.
13. These appliances are not intended for use by persons (including children) with reduced physical,
sensory or mental capabilities, or lack of experience and knowledge, unless they have been given supervi-
sion or instruction concerning use of the appliance by a person responsible for their safety.
14. If the supply cable is damaged, it must be replaced by the authorised service agent or qualified person
only.
15. Do not immerse the appliance or the power cable into water or any other liquid.

INSTALLATION LOCATION
The appliance may be located in a kitchen, kitchen/diner or utility room, however, it cannot be in a room
containing a bath or shower. The hob must not be installed in a bed-sitting room of less than 20m
LPG models must never be installed in a room or internal space below ground level, i.e. in a basement.

UNPACKING THE APPLIANCE
Remove all packaging and make sure the appliance is in perfect condition.
If you have any doubts, do not use the appliance and call your supplier. .
Some parts on the appliance are protected by a plastic film. This protective film must be removed
before the appliance is used.
The packaging materials should be carefully discarded and not left within easy reach of children as they
are a potential hazard.
INSTALLING AND FIXING THE HOB (QUALIFIED PERSONNEL ONLY)
The appliance can be fitted to any worktop with a thickness of 40mm or 50mm.
No overhanging surface or cooker hood should be closer to the hob than 750mm.
Fix the appliance in position (Fig. 4). The sides of the adjacent cabinets above may be lower than
750mm down to 334mm, provided they are heat and steam resistant.
